#d10763 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d10763 is composed of 82% red, 2.7%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.7% magenta, 52.6%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 332.7 degrees, a saturation of 93.5% and a lightness of 42.4%. #d10763 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0ec6 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#d10763 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d10763 has RGB values of R:209, G:7, B:99 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.97, Y:0.53,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13698915.
